Table 2 Nonparametric correlations between CRISPR spacer count and HGT measures
From: No evidence of inhibition of horizontal gene transfer by CRISPR–Cas on evolutionary timescales
Category | Spearman correlation coefficient (significance) all genomes | Spearman correlation genomes with ⩾1 spacers |
|---|---|---|
Bacteria | ||
N | 1237 | 532 |
Prophages | 0.186 (P<0.0001) | −0.127 (P=0.0033) |
Prophage proteins | 0.176 (P<0.0001) | −0.166 (P=0.0001) |
Singleton fraction | −0.025 (P=0.383) | 0.244 (P<0.0001 |
Fraction of HGT (dinucleotide based)a | 0.222 (P<0.0001) | 0.138 (P=0.0323) |
Archaea | ||
N | 114 | 96 |
Singleton Fraction | −0.165 (P=0.08) | −0.211 (P=0.039) |
(dinucleotide-based)b | −0.013 (P=0.9358) | −0.049 (P=0.7715) |
